Transaction 588595de5ae4ba7cd2d0117093d463257607f505f6983d0c3aaa038dec04b8f5
1 Input
1 Output
-
588595de5ae4ba7cd2d0117093d463257607f505f6983d0c3aaa038dec04b8f5:0
- value
- 7528739
- script pubkey
- OP_0 OP_PUSHBYTES_20 97bf09640c293c68dd7bdde63d6ffd2ab1a0dfa1
- address
- bc1qj7lsjeqv9y7x3htmmhnr6mla92c6phap8sw4t5